Internal Memo — Marketing Budget Reduction

To the incoming director: marketing spend is cut 18% effective next quarter. Rationale: softer pipeline at Brindlecote Media and the delayed Farrow campaign. Sponsorships end first; retained agencies renegotiate by month-end. Digital spend holds flat. Headcount unaffected for now. Regional events consolidate into two flagship dates, both in Kellsmere. Expect pushback from the field teams; hold the line until the Q2 review. Context for these decisions appears in the confidential note directly below.

confidential, hawif-faweg: Headcount on the Ulaix team goes from 3 to 120 by the end of April. Gross margin on Ulaix came in at 10 percent against a plan of 10 percent.

Step 6: Drain the Proctorline exam queue before cutover. Pause intake, wait for in-flight proctoring sessions to flush, confirm queue depth is zero in the Lanternview dashboard. Then push the new consumer build to the standby pool. The push must be signed; verify against the key below.

deploy key for tawef-fahaf: bky13_g3HEideuTscRu

Follow-up from the Tidewren outage: date strings were hardcoded to one locale, breaking invoices in three regions. Task: route all date formatting through the LocaleKit helper and delete ad-hoc formatters. Tests must cover each supported region. Cache and fallback behavior is governed by the constants below.

constants for yagaf-taweg:
WEIGHTS = {
    "belael": 881,
    "pelael": 167,
    "ulaix": 116,
}